home *** CD-ROM | disk | FTP | other *** search
/ Planet Source Code Jumbo …e CD Visual Basic 1 to 7 / 4_2005-2006.ISO / data / Zips / A1_-_Batch188480552005.psc / frmEditProject.frm < prev    next >
Text File  |  2005-03-24  |  5KB  |  155 lines

  1. VERSION 5.00
  2. Object = "{F9043C88-F6F2-101A-A3C9-08002B2F49FB}#1.2#0"; "comdlg32.ocx"
  3. Begin VB.Form frmEditProject 
  4.    BorderStyle     =   4  'Fixed ToolWindow
  5.    Caption         =   "Edit Project"
  6.    ClientHeight    =   2190
  7.    ClientLeft      =   45
  8.    ClientTop       =   285
  9.    ClientWidth     =   6270
  10.    LinkTopic       =   "Form1"
  11.    MaxButton       =   0   'False
  12.    MinButton       =   0   'False
  13.    ScaleHeight     =   2190
  14.    ScaleWidth      =   6270
  15.    ShowInTaskbar   =   0   'False
  16.    StartUpPosition =   3  'Windows Default
  17.    Begin VB.CommandButton Command4 
  18.       Caption         =   "OK"
  19.       Default         =   -1  'True
  20.       Height          =   375
  21.       Left            =   1853
  22.       TabIndex        =   7
  23.       Top             =   1710
  24.       Width           =   1245
  25.    End
  26.    Begin VB.CommandButton Command3 
  27.       Cancel          =   -1  'True
  28.       Caption         =   "Cancel"
  29.       Height          =   375
  30.       Left            =   3173
  31.       TabIndex        =   6
  32.       Top             =   1710
  33.       Width           =   1245
  34.    End
  35.    Begin VB.TextBox txtEXE 
  36.       Height          =   285
  37.       Left            =   90
  38.       TabIndex        =   5
  39.       Top             =   900
  40.       Width           =   4725
  41.    End
  42.    Begin VB.TextBox txtVBP 
  43.       Height          =   285
  44.       Left            =   90
  45.       TabIndex        =   4
  46.       Top             =   300
  47.       Width           =   4725
  48.    End
  49.    Begin VB.CommandButton Command2 
  50.       Caption         =   "Browse"
  51.       Height          =   375
  52.       Left            =   4890
  53.       TabIndex        =   1
  54.       Top             =   855
  55.       Width           =   1245
  56.    End
  57.    Begin VB.CommandButton Command1 
  58.       Caption         =   "Browse"
  59.       Height          =   375
  60.       Left            =   4890
  61.       TabIndex        =   0
  62.       Top             =   255
  63.       Width           =   1245
  64.    End
  65.    Begin MSComDlg.CommonDialog CD 
  66.       Left            =   4830
  67.       Top             =   2340
  68.       _ExtentX        =   847
  69.       _ExtentY        =   847
  70.       _Version        =   393216
  71.    End
  72.    Begin VB.Label Label2 
  73.       AutoSize        =   -1  'True
  74.       Caption         =   "Current EXE File:"
  75.       BeginProperty Font 
  76.          Name            =   "Tahoma"
  77.          Size            =   8.25
  78.          Charset         =   0
  79.          Weight          =   700
  80.          Underline       =   0   'False
  81.          Italic          =   0   'False
  82.          Strikethrough   =   0   'False
  83.       EndProperty
  84.       Height          =   195
  85.       Left            =   90
  86.       TabIndex        =   3
  87.       Top             =   660
  88.       Width           =   1350
  89.    End
  90.    Begin VB.Label Label1 
  91.       AutoSize        =   -1  'True
  92.       Caption         =   "Current Project:"
  93.       BeginProperty Font 
  94.          Name            =   "Tahoma"
  95.          Size            =   8.25
  96.          Charset         =   0
  97.          Weight          =   700
  98.          Underline       =   0   'False
  99.          Italic          =   0   'False
  100.          Strikethrough   =   0   'False
  101.       EndProperty
  102.       Height          =   195
  103.       Left            =   90
  104.       TabIndex        =   2
  105.       Top             =   60
  106.       Width           =   1350
  107.    End
  108. End
  109. Attribute VB_Name = "frmEditProject"
  110. Attribute VB_GlobalNameSpace = False
  111. Attribute VB_Creatable = False
  112. Attribute VB_PredeclaredId = True
  113. Attribute VB_Exposed = False
  114. Option Explicit
  115.  
  116. Public mProj As Integer
  117.  
  118. Private Sub Command1_Click()
  119.   Call OpenFile("VBP files (*.vbp)|*.VBP", txtVBP)
  120. End Sub
  121.  
  122. Private Sub Command2_Click()
  123.     Call OpenFile("EXE files (*.exe)|*.EXE", txtEXE)
  124. End Sub
  125.  
  126. Sub OpenFile(vFilter As String, vText As TextBox)
  127.   CD.CancelError = True
  128.   CD.Filter = vFilter
  129.   CD.ShowOpen
  130.   vText = CD.FileName
  131. End Sub
  132.  
  133. Private Sub Command3_Click()
  134.   frmMain.EditResult = vbCancel
  135.   Unload Me
  136. End Sub
  137.  
  138. Private Sub Command4_Click()
  139.   frmMain.EditResult = vbOK
  140.   mProjects(mProj).ProjectFullPath = txtVBP
  141.   mProjects(mProj).ExeFullPath = txtEXE
  142.   mProjects(mProj).ProjectName = GetFileName(mProjects(mProj).ProjectFullPath)
  143.   mProjects(mProj).EXEName = GetFileName(mProjects(mProj).ExeFullPath)
  144.   Unload Me
  145. End Sub
  146.  
  147. Private Sub Form_Load()
  148.   txtEXE = mProjects(mProj).ExeFullPath
  149.   txtVBP = mProjects(mProj).ProjectFullPath
  150. End Sub
  151.  
  152. Private Sub Form_QueryUnload(Cancel As Integer, UnloadMode As Integer)
  153.   If UnloadMode = 0 Then frmMain.EditResult = vbCancel
  154. End Sub
  155.